Motorfahrer-Geschwindigkeitsregelung mit Arduino
Richtungssteuerung mit Drucktasten und Arduino
Beschreibung
Dieser Gleichstrommotorantrieb wurde für hohe Stromanforderungen entwickelt. Es kann entweder auf Robotergehäusen oder auf Geräten installiert werden, die eine hohe Leistung für den industriellen Einsatz erfordern.
Dieses Modul verwendet BTS7960 IC, eine voll integrierte Hochstrom-Halbbrücke für Motorantriebsanwendungen. Es ist Teil der NovalithICTM-Familie und enthält einen p-Kanal-Highside-MOSFET und einen n-Kanal-Lowside-MOSFET mit integriertem Treiber-IC in einem Paket. Durch den p-Kanal-Highside-Schalter entfällt der Bedarf an einer Ladepumpe, wodurch EMI minimiert wird. Die Anbindung an einen Mikrocontroller wird durch den integrierten Treiber-IC erleichtert, der über Logikpegeleingänge, Diagnose mit Stromsinn, Slew-Rate-Anpassung, Totzeiterzeugung und Schutz gegen Übertemperatur, Überspannung, Unterspannung, Überstrom und Kurzschluss verfügt. Der BTS 7960 bietet eine kostenoptimierte Lösung für geschützte Hochstrom-PWM-Motorantriebe mit sehr geringem Platinenraumverbrauch. Controller
Funktionen
- Pfadwiderstand vom Typ. 16 m bei 25 °C
- Niedriger Ruhestrom vom Typ 7 bei 25 °C
- PWM-Fähigkeit von bis zu 25 kHz kombiniert mit aktivem Freilauf
- Switched-Modus-Strombegrenzung für reduzierte Verlustleistung bei Überstrom
- Aktuelle Begrenzungsstufe von 43 A typ.
- Status-Flag-Diagnose mit aktueller Sinnesfähigkeit
- Übertemperatur abschalten mit Verriegelungsverhalten
- Überspannungssperre
- UnterSpannungsabschaltung
- Treiberschaltung mit Logikpegeleingängen
- Einstellbare Slew-Raten für optimiertes EMI
Modul-Sonderzeichen
- Hochstrom von 43A
- MCU 5v Isolation
- Motor-Dual-Richtung-Drehung
- Überstrom- und Überhitzewarnung
- Teilen mit MCU-Eingangsspannung um 5v
- Spannungsbereich: 5 x 27VDC
- 1,70" H x 2" B x 1,96" L